Heart rate variability is an important tool for cardiac diagnosis. In this work, the band analysis of very low frequency (VLF) is performed using wavelet packet transform (WPT) on VTA (ventricular tachyarrhythmia) patients. In order to determine the performance of Daubechies wavelets, the energy value of each nodes is computed using db4, db8, db12, db16 and db20 WPTs. The energy characteristic of main VLF band is estimated from sub-bands using multilayer perceptron neural network and dominant sub-bands of VLF are obtained. The dominant band is determined and the performance of Daubechies wavelets is compared in VLF band.
